Oil Pump Removal
| 1. | Remove the cam chain. |
| 2. | Remove the oil screen (A), then remove the oil pump (B).

Oil Pump Inspection
| 1. | Remove the pump cover. |
| 2. | Check the inner-to-outer rotor radial clearance between the inner rotor (A) and outer rotor (B). If the inner-to-outer rotor radial clearance exceeds the service limit, replace the oil pump.
|
| 3. | Check the housing-to-rotor axial clearance between the rotor (A) and pump housing (B). If the housing-to-rotor axial clearance exceeds the service limit, replace the oil pump.
|
| 4. | Check the housing-to-outer rotor radial clearance between the outer rotor (A) and pump housing (B). If the housing-to-outer rotor radial clearance exceeds the service limit, replace the oil pump.
|
| 5. | Inspect both rotors and the pump housing for scoring or other damage. Replace parts if necessary. |
| 6. | Install the oil pump cover. |
Oil Pump Installation
| 1. | Install the dowel pins (A) and new O-ring (B) on the oil pump (C), then align the inner rotor with crankshaft, and install the oil pump.

| 2. | Install the oil screen (D) with new gasket (E). |
| 3. | Install the cam chain. |
